Key Facts
- New York state income tax on $5,105,000 is $429,078 — 8.41% of gross income.
- Combined with federal taxes and FICA, total tax burden is $2,398,484 (46.98%).
- Take-home pay is $2,706,516, or $225,543 per month.
- NYC residents pay additional 3.078%–3.876%; Yonkers adds 1.477%
$5,105,000 Income Tax Breakdown in New York
| Tax | Amount | Eff. Rate |
|---|---|---|
| Federal Income Tax | $1,840,320 | 36.05% |
| New York State Income Tax | $429,078 | 8.41% |
| Social Security (6.2%) | $10,918 | 0.21% |
| Medicare (1.45%+) | $118,168 | 2.31% |
| Total Tax | $2,398,484 | 46.98% |
| Take-Home Pay | $2,706,516 | 53.02% |
